东南大学微机_期末复习.pptVIP

  1. 1、本文档共36页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
东南大学微机_期末复习

* 《微机系统与接口》课程总结 基本内容 1.微机系统基础 (数制、系统、μP/MPU(FPU)、IA-16/32) 2.指令和用途— 系统硬件相关 3.汇编语言程序设计(伪指令-数据-程序流) 4.半导体存储器(概念、MPU接口电路) 5.接口技术—数字接口及应用编程 6. 接口技术—模拟接口及应用编程 7.IA-32原理概念 募钢综正姥斩研焰瘩服挠抑较特慑玖糕适闷童掸袖按雌捌馈和泣淋瓜樟洁东南大学微机_期末复习东南大学微机_期末复习 * 第一章、微机系统基础 重点: 数制、补码的概念与运算 8086/8088 CPU硬件结构 微机系统组成及各部分之间关系 8086/8088工作方式 敦隘亚逛触疑汰怒揪欠悸虫滇榜豆戈铜粕伏瀑垛哟痊航畅窜为倦煤爱颗岂东南大学微机_期末复习东南大学微机_期末复习 * 第一章、微机系统基础 1. 数制、补码的概念与运算 也决定通用寄存器的位数 雪俗篇掌忘弛卖耽零唯底败伍征秩歌叮拘拎威朵屿拌假叠提赏坦厂徐盯晾东南大学微机_期末复习东南大学微机_期末复习 * (1) 数制、补码的概念与运算 带符号数的表示?把符号数码化:第一位:符号位(0=正数;1=负数) 带符号数:原码和反码是人为定义,补码是机器特性! 补码——计算机擅长做加法!A-B=A+(-B) 掌握原码、反码、补码在特定字长内(n=8/16/32)表示范围,相互转换 十进制数的二进制编码表示 压缩/非压缩BCD码 ——输入输出符合习惯! 卫率能氰族匀檀伞晾宵桃掂极缆吟挟辉编俭承利舔平企另撅雇煞戈登付应东南大学微机_期末复习东南大学微机_期末复习 * (1) 数制、补码的概念与运算 在微机系统中,数值以补码表示和存储的 例: -4 ??八位100H-4=0FCH, 16位10000H-4=0FFFCH 例:汇编指令 MOV AX, -3 (AX)=? 数据定义伪指令(人工输入形式)——物理存储(二进制数) DB -20H(100H-20H=E0H), –1(0FFH),-20(ECH),81H(-127) DW 200,-200,0FFF0H,1, -200H, 200H MAX=? Min=? 根据实际物理存储内容判别 贞弹耳酥够奇泄础圃豫掐造造乱袜槐草蚤镀涛搓曲贼砾尸疫拣铭依鼓冒阎东南大学微机_期末复习东南大学微机_期末复习 * (1) 数制、补码的概念与运算 非数值(字母与符号)的二进制编码表示 ASCII码: 00-7FH 字符(美国标准信息交换代码 ) 0DH—— CR 回车 0AH—— LF 换行 字符:‘0’-‘9’——30-39H; ‘A’——41H, ‘a’——61H 无符号数CF进位/有符号数OF溢出:运算结果超出范围 3AH和7CH无符号数相加,和是B6H(182没超过0~255范围 ,CF=0) 3AH和7CH有符号数相加,和是B6H 182超过了-128~+127范围,OF=1; -74,当两个相同符号数相加(含两个不同符号数相减),而运算结果的符号与原数符号相反时,产生溢出。 啄吮铰爷咽贞利樱恳亿熊业饵皂犊苞症中阜冉恒序糟碰恋柞坏土盘蹦沥孜东南大学微机_期末复习东南大学微机_期末复习 * (2)8086/8088 CPU硬件结构 CPU基本构成: 执行单元EU:执行指令,含ALU和通用寄存器; 总线接口单元BIU:与存储器或I/O端口之间进行数据传送,并能形成物理地址,含段寄存器和指令指针寄存器; ——预取-指令队列,并行-流水线 FLAGS各位定义IF, DF, TF,CF,ZF,OF/SF,AF CLI/STI;CLD/STD;单步运行(中断) 重要信号:ALE,WR,RD,IOR/W,AEN,NMI,INTR,RESET,DEN 结合寻址方式掌握寄存器及用途 数据寄存器、段寄存器CS/DS/ES/SS(用于存放段起始地址)、 基址指针BP/堆栈指针SP、变址SI/DI、控制:IP/FLAGS 咙雅酌挟罩浆玄凰馈均渐叔痕足付曳探六爷豫鲤卞盂庞蹲帐师放姜疵困这东南大学微机_期末复习东南大学微机_期末复习 * (2)8086/8088 CPU硬件结构 有效地址EA(偏移量地址) 逻辑地址=段基址S和偏移地址 物理地址=S*16+EA (得到20位物理地址,A19--A0 ) 存储单元/堆栈/中断矢量表—— 存储器:高字节高地址,低字节低地址。 堆栈段:SS表示堆栈段的段基,SP指向栈顶 PUSH AX ;(SP)?(SP-2);(SP+1)?(AH);(SP)?AL POP AX;(AL)?(SP); (AH)?(SP+1); (SP)?(SP+2) 并不改变堆栈里单元内容,以字为单位操作,SP值总是偶数,先进后出(FILO)。 中断矢量表:

文档评论(0)

fc86033 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档